Story
Wakanda is a tiny, extremely wealthy, fictional country in Africa thanks to its valuable natural resources. Black Panther is the title held by the King of the Wakandan Clan and through an ancient ritual involving eating a special heart-shaped herb he gains superhuman senses, strength, speed, agility, stamina, healing and reflexes. Despite that, his real strength is shown in his excellent intelligence, bravery and skill. Wakandans are traditionally reluctant to involve themselves in the outside world to protect their natural resources but the Black Panther becomes involved with the Fantastic Four and for a time is one of The Avengers, as well as working with several other Marvel Heroes to defeat their enemies and save the world.

Why we chose it
Black Panther is the first black superhero in mainstream American comics. The Black Panther film in 2018 was widely regarded as a huge positive step towards much needed diversity in movies, made by and starring primarily black actors.
